Joshua and Maurie are studying a book that has peeked my interest of late. Rob Bell has been preaching a sermon series Serve God, Save the Planet. If Al Gore wasn't towing the "Go Green" line, it would probably be easier for more Christians to get on board with taking better care of our world.

One thing that struck me about what he said - Rob believes that "going green" will be much like wearing a seat belt. Not long ago - no one wore seat belts. It wasn't even thought about - now it is almost a moral issue. You can get a ticket if you don't have one on. We have come to realize it is a life or death issue. He says, this is going to be the case with our planet. And he asks the following questions:

Wouldn't it be cool if the Christians - instead of being behind - were actually leading the way in caring for the earth, out of their deep love for the Creator? When it becomes illegal to own certain cars, and use certain amounts of energy - wouldn't it be cool if we didn't even feel it, because we have already made the changes? Something to think about.
